Hi there,
Thanks for reaching out.
When you say import, how are you bringing them into Photoshop?
You can't drag or paste a PNG from a website, for instance.
You have to save it from the website with its .png extension, and load or place it in Photoshop.
If the PNG file has transparency, Photoshop will honor it if brought in that way.
The giveaway is if you drag or paste and it comes in with a white background. That means the file almost certainly has a transparent background and will work if you load or place it from your hard drive. Let us know if it helps. Thanks & Regards, Ranjisha

Hi there, Thanks for reaching out Do you need a background layer?
When creating a new document in Photoshop there is a Background Contents dropdown menu that includes options for White, Background Color, and Transparent. Select your choice from there.
You can also convert a layer into a Background layer if you don't have one.
Start by selecting the layer within the Layers panel. Then from the menu choose Layer > New > Background from Layer

Hi there,
What is the configuration of your iPad? Which version of Photoshop is currently installed on your iPad?
You can check the following steps to Add an adjustment layer
In the Task bar on the right, press and hold the Plus icon.
Tap Adjustment layer in the flyout menu.
Tap the type of adjustment layer you want, such as Hue/Saturation. This adds a Hue/Saturation adjustment layer above the highlighted layer in the Layers panel. It also opens the Layer Properties panel with controls for this adjustment layer.
Notice the black and white mask on the adjustment layer. On the layer mask, the area you selected is white, and the area you did not select is black.
In the Layer Properties panel, drag the Hue adjustment control. This changes the color of only the area you had selected—the area that is now white on the layer mask.
